Resumo:This paper proposes to create a theory of cyberculture as technologic imaginary. It aims to investigate how the cyberculture constitutes itself in a coherent world view, describing some of the main cultural representations that have been surrounding the digital technologies. At the same time, it suggests the constitution of a theory of cyberculture based in three episthemological processes: I) analysis of the links between materialities and technological imaginaries, II) archeology of the media and III) adoption of a “culturalist” view.
